Summary

Tom Dundon, the owner of the Portland Trail Blazers, has laid off 70 staff members, focusing on cost-cutting measures similar to his approach with the Carolina Hurricanes in the NHL. This move comes as Dundon looks to reshape the Blazers, as he considers replacing head coach Tiago Splitter with a lower-paid candidate. Discussions about further management changes, including a potential new general manager and team president, are expected in the coming weeks.
